利用vim檢視日誌,快速定位問題

2021-07-25 07:49:57 字數 407 閱讀 6735

進入日誌...進去以後一般測試報告問題都會有一小段日誌的截圖.要找到這段日誌我覺得最關鍵的就是利用日誌的時間.所以只要搜尋這個日誌記錄的時間就行了.

/搜尋關鍵字

比如我知道測試報告的問題中時間是發生在今天14點的..那我就輸入/2016-02-16 14:..:..就可以了....

.是任意字元的意思.和正規表示式差不多...我就不細說了...

另外可以輸入:set hls去設定查詢到的關鍵字高亮.就像我圖中那樣...

搜尋完畢要回到原來的輸入地方只要按ctrl+o就可以了..

這樣查詢定位問題效率真的很高....只要日誌是詳細的就一定能很快發現問題...

利用shell指令碼快速定位查詢日誌

為了解決這種問題,大多數人會去編寫shell指令碼,用來檢索日誌檔案,這樣能篩掉很多無用檔案,減輕查日誌的工作量。伺服器集群部署下,同樣適用,我們可以在每台機器同樣的目錄下放乙份指令碼檔案,然後通過xshell對所有遠端會話執行指令碼,所有連線到的機器就都能執行指令碼了。我們快速定位問題的前提是首先...

Vim快速定位插easymotion

在基礎篇我們講了很多vim中移動的命令比如 w e基於單詞移動,gg g檔案首尾,0 行首位fchar查尋字元 ctrl f ctrl u前後翻屏 那假如我想快速跳到當前視窗顯示區的任意位置呢?可以使用vim的搜尋 加上n跳轉,但是使用easymotion更方便 官方文件比較長,很多人沒有看懂怎麼用...

iOS快速定位問題

作為開發人員在除錯程式的時候,我們很想馬上知道錯誤的 在哪一行,而不想大概設定乙個斷點,逐行除錯發現最終是哪一行 出問題導致程式崩潰。可以使用下面這個辦法快速定位問題 1.unrecognized selector send to instancd 快速定位 在debug選單中breakpoints...